#d349b6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d349b6 is composed of 82.7% red, 28.6%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 312.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#d349b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#a7006d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#d349b6 color description : Moderate magenta.
#d349b6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d349b6 has RGB values of R:211, G:73,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.14,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13846966.

Shades and Tints of #d349b6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080206 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d349b6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968693 is the less saturated color, while #fe1ecf is the most saturated one.
